<script type="text/javascript">
Ext.onReady(function(){
var tree=new Ext.tree.TreePanel({
el:'tree',
loader:new Ext.tree.TreeLoader()
});
var root = new Ext.tree.AsyncTreeNode( {
text:'我是根',
children:[
{
text:'01',
leaf:true
},{
text:'02',
children:[//02节点下面
{
text:'02--01',
children:[//02-0节点下面再有个节点
{
text:'02-01-01',
leaf:true
}
]
}
]
},{
text:'03',
leaf:true
}
]
});
tree.setRootNode(root);
tree.render();
root.expand();
//tree.expandAll();//展开所有结点
});
</script>
<body>里面写个 <div id="tree"></div>
本文介绍如何使用ExtJS创建一个动态加载的树形菜单结构,并通过代码示例展示了如何定义不同层级的节点及其子节点,实现了一个具有展开功能的基础树形结构。
222

被折叠的 条评论
为什么被折叠?



